Key Features:
- Symbolic Computation: Powerful engine for performing algebraic manipulation and solving symbolic equations.
- Advanced Visualization: High-quality 2D and 3D plots, interactive graphics, and dynamic visualizations.
- Comprehensive Built-in Functions: Over 6,000 functions covering a broad range of mathematical, scientific, and engineering tasks.
- Automatic Differentiation: Supports symbolic and numerical differentiation, enabling precise gradient and Jacobian computations.
- Seamless Integration: Full support for integrating with external data sources, APIs, and other programming languages.
- Mathematical Proof Assistant: Provides tools for symbolic proof generation, logical deduction, and theorem verification.
- Parallel Computing: Built-in capabilities for multi-core and cloud-based parallel processing, accelerating large-scale computations.
- Natural Language Processing: Advanced language understanding for converting natural language queries into executable code.
- Algorithm Development: Ideal for developing complex custom algorithms with symbolic, numerical, and graphical components.
- Cross-platform Support: Available on Windows, macOS, and Linux, with consistent performance across platforms.
